class Topology:
'''
This example shows, how we can use the topology file:
In topo file we can specify the component like below:
[TOPOLOGY]
[[COMPONENT]]
[[["Mininet1"]]]
The usage of this component in the test script like below:
main.Mininet1.checkIP(main.params['CASE1']['destination'])
Here we are using the Mininet1 which of type Mininet
ofautomation>run Topology example 1
will execute this example.
'''
def __init__(self):
self.default = ""
def CASE1(self,main):
'''
This will showcase the usage of Topology
'''
main.case("Usage of Topology")
main.step("Mininet1 specified in Topology , using the Mininet1 to check host ip")
result = main.Mininet1.checkIP(main.params['CASE1']['destination'])
main.step("Verifying the result")
utilities.assert_equals(expect=main.TRUE,actual=result,onpass="Host h2 IP address configured",onfail="Host h2 IP address didn't configured")
